Output 91b74b29e53e72ba143d9419236712c57f5ba3a26be10321a78d470139d61688:72

value
1007354
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88e177c2616f52bd1c76e392c45f571de887796c OP_EQUAL
address
3EAmvQn2SgWpKQEz281vq4UVw7KdegQghS
transaction
91b74b29e53e72ba143d9419236712c57f5ba3a26be10321a78d470139d61688
spent
true